2017 STATE OF WYOMING 17LSO-0125 Introduced 1.2 HOUSE BILL NO. HB0031 State parks accounts. Sponsored by: Joint Travel, Recreation, Wildlife & Cultural Resources Interim Committee A BILL for AN ACT relating to state parks and cultural resources; providing for earnings to accrue to certain accounts to be expended by the department of state parks and cultural resources; and providing for an effective date. Be It Enacted by the Legislature of the State of Wyoming: Section 1 . W.S. 31 ‑ 2 ‑ 409(c), 31 ‑ 2 ‑ 703(c) and 39 ‑ 17 ‑ 111(c)(ii) through (iv) are amended to read: 31 ‑ 2 ‑ 409 . Snowmobile user fee; amount of fee; disposition of fees; account created; duties of department of state parks and cultural resources; duration of decal; exemptions. (c) There is hereby created a snowmobile trails account. Except as provided in this subsection, the monies collected under this section and forwarded to the department of state parks and cultural resources shall be deposited in the account created by this section and may be expended by the department subject to approval by the legislature for the administration of the snowmobile trails program. Interest on funds in the snowmobile trails account shall accrue to the account. All voluntary fees collected under subsection (h) of this section shall be deposited in the search and rescue account created by W.S. 19 ‑ 13 ‑ 301(a). 31 ‑ 2 ‑ 703 . Required user registration fee; disposition of fees; duties of department of state parks and cultural resources. (c) There is created an off ‑ road recreational vehicle trails account. Except as provided in this subsection, the fees received by the department of state parks and cultural resources under this article shall be deposited into the account created by this subsection and shall be expended by the department for the administration of the off ‑ road recreational vehicle trails program. Interest on funds in the off ‑ road recreational vehicle trails account shall accrue to the account. All voluntary fees collected under subsection (e) of this section shall be deposited in the search and rescue account created by W.S. 19 ‑ 13 ‑ 301(a). 39 ‑ 17 ‑ 111 . Distribution. (c) The department shall credit to appropriate accounts based upon deductions from the taxes collected under this article in the following order: (ii) Deduct an amount collected on fuel used in snowmobiles, computed by multiplying the number of snowmobiles for which registration and user fees have been paid during the current fiscal year under W.S. 31 ‑ 2 ‑ 404(a)(i) and 31 ‑ 2 ‑ 409(a)(ii) times twenty ‑ eight dollars and seventy ‑ five cents ($28.75) plus the number of gallons of gasoline used by snowmobiles for which registration fees have been paid during the current fiscal year under W.S. 31 ‑ 2 ‑ 404(a)(ii) times the current gasoline tax rate as defined by W.S. 39 ‑ 17 ‑ 104(a)(i). The number of gallons used by commercial snowmobiles shall be reported to the department by all businesses offering commercial snowmobile recreational leasing. The amounts computed shall be credited to a separate account to be expended by the department of state parks and cultural resources to improve snowmobile trails in Wyoming . Interest on funds in the account shall accrue to the account ; (iii) Deduct an amount collected on fuel used in motorboats, computed by multiplying the number of motorboats numbered during the current fiscal year under W.S. 41 ‑ 13 ‑ 102 and five thousand (5,000) nonresident motorboats times twenty ‑ eight dollars and seventy ‑ five cents ($28.75). The amount computed shall be credited to a separate account to be expended by the department of state parks and cultural resources to improve facilities for use by motorboats and motorboat users at state parks and state recreation areas and to provide grants to governmental entities for improvement of publicly owned boating facilities at public parks and recreational facilities . Interest on funds in the account shall accrue to the account ; (iv) Deduct an amount collected on fuel used in off ‑ road recreational vehicles, computed by multiplying the number of off ‑ road recreational vehicles for which user registration fees have been paid during the current fiscal year under W.S. 31 ‑ 2 ‑ 703(a) times eighteen dollars and forty cents ($18.40). The amount computed shall be credited to a separate account to be expended by the department of state parks and cultural resources to improve off ‑ road recreational vehicle trails in Wyoming. Interest on funds in the account shall accrue to the account. Section 2 . This act is effective July 1, 201 7 . (END) 1 HB0031
